What is a bane? A bane is anything that causes harm, ruin, or death.
What is complacency? Complacency is a feeling of false security. It is living in one's comfort zone and being completely satisfied with that location.
So, when we put together the words complacency and bane, we discover that this feeling of false security that pervades our culture (complacency) is causing harm, ruin, and death (a bane) to our society.
Not a good thing, wouldn't you agree?
Complacency is especially dangerous in matters of the spirit because such matters affect our eternal destiny.
Jesus warned us about complacency when He described the lukewarm Church in Revelation 3: 16: So, because you are lukewarm, and neither hot nor cold, I will spit you out of my mouth.
Sobering words! Jesus is saying that if we are complacent--living in a false sense of security, not rocking the boat--He will spit us out of His mouth. I don't know about you, but I certainly don't want the Lord spitting me out of His mouth!
What is Jesus saying here? He's saying that He wants us to be on fire for Him, not complacent. He doesn't want us to live in a false sense of security that everything is all right with the world, because it isn't. Most of all, He wants us to be sure that we don't live in a false sense of security that everything is all right with our spiritual condition. We have to examine ourselves regularly to make sure we are living the way He wants us to live.
If we have been complacent, what are we to do?
First of all, make sure that you have a personal relationship with Jesus Christ. You start this relationship by asking Him into your heart to become your Savior and Lord. (For help in doing this, check out my article on How to Live Forever).
Next, make sure that you are nurturing your relationship with Jesus Christ by spending time with Him every day and throughout the day. No relationship will survive if the people involved don't spend time together. The same is even more true of your relationship with Jesus.
How do you spend time with Jesus? You just sit and talk with Him. You also read HIs Word through which He speaks directly to you. And then you worship Him, giving Him the praise and honor that is His due.
Like most things in life, complacency is a choice. If you've been complacent toward the things of God, repent and turn back to Him. Here is a simple prayer that will help you do just that:
Lord Jesus, I repent of being complacent about You and Your purpose for my life. I ask You to forgive me. Fill me with the fire of Your Holy Spirit. Make me bold to proclaim the truth about You to those You bring across my path. I thank You, Lord, in Your Precious Name. Amen.
